Company Description

SEEK operates market-leading online employment marketplaces, including Jobstreet and Jobsdb in Asia. SEEK has been helping people live more fulfilling and productive working lives and helping organisations succeed for over 25 years.

Founded and headquartered in Melbourne, Australia, SEEK has grown into a multinational technology company with over 3,300 employees and is listed on the Australian Securities Exchange.

SEEK’s presence spans Australia, New Zealand, Hong Kong, Indonesia, Malaysia, the Philippines, Singapore and Thailand. Additionally, SEEK has minority investments in employment marketplaces in China, South Korea and Bangladesh.

SEEK develops and applies innovative data and technology tools to facilitate high-quality matching and improve reliability of marketplace information.

In 2021, 2022, 2023 and 2024, SEEK was recognised as one of Australia’s Top Ten Places to Work in Technology in the AFR BOSS Best Places to Work awards. SEEK was also named a 5-Star Employer of Choice by HRD Asia in 2024 and won four accolades at TalentCorp’s Life at Work Awards 2023 in Malaysia.
